Apelgårdsskolan 7-9 in Malmö

What is the Skolkoll Score?Apelgårdsskolan 7-9 is a small municipal compulsory school with 80 pupils.
Apelgårdsskolan 7-9 is a small municipal compulsory school with 80 pupils. The share of qualified teachers (73%) is below the national average of 74%.

Key figures over time
Summary of the central metrics for the most recent 5 academic years. Visit each source for the full time series.
| Academic year | Pupils | Qualified teachers | Avg. grade | Cost/pupil (municipality)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2526 | 80 | 73% | — | — |
| 2425 | — | 59% | 199.1 | — |
| 2324 | — | 61% | 215.9 | — |
| 2223 | — | 68% | 178.1 | — |
| 2122 | — | 53% | 202.0 | — |
Source: Skolverket + Kolada (cost is municipal average, not school-specific).

Malmö municipality — history (school form: compulsory school)
Municipality-aggregated key figures from Kolada over the most recent 5 years. Shown as municipality average — not school-specific values — because Kolada reports financial and pedagogical metrics at school-form level per municipality.
| Measure | 2025 | 2024 | 2023 | 2022 | 2021 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Pupils | 35,997 | 36,454 | 36,456 | 35,678 | 35,500 |
| Merit value yr 9 | 233.9 | 233.4 | 233.3 | 233.3 | 235.2 |
| Eligibility for upper secondary | 71.2% | 70.6% | 69.0% | 68.4% | 67.8% |
| Pupils per teacher | 12.1 | 12.5 | 12.4 | 11.9 | 12.4 |
| Cost per pupil | 140,833 SEK | 136,956 SEK | 132,587 SEK | 126,990 SEK | 122,782 SEK |
Source: Kolada (Swedish council for municipal analyses).
